On cars.com in the LA area, the cars with mileage similar to yours are all going from 19K - 22K being sold by dealers. But the one for 19K seemed to be an exception to the rule. So as an independent seller you could expect 18K - 21K probably. I would start the listing at 21K and reduce the price in $200 increments if it does not sell.

But remember that in CA you get carpool privileges which inflate the price a bit.

I would probably do the same if I were you. The HCH does not get great mileage in a short, city commute anyway. Since you have the rare opportunity of cashing out for not-too-much-less than you paid for it, sounds like a great idea to me.
